基于2D-HPLC结合捕集柱技术测定人血中双氯芬酸钠浓度及其应用 被引量:4

Determination of Diclofenac Sodium in Human Plasma Based on 2D-HPLC Coupled with Trapping Column and Its Application

摘要 目的建立二维高效液相色谱法(2D-HPLC)结合捕集柱技术测定健康受试者血中双氯芬酸钠的浓度,并将其应用到药代动力学和生物等效性研究。方法采用随机交叉试验设计,18例健康男性志愿者分别高脂饮食后口服双氯芬酸钠缓释片受试制剂或参比制剂,2D-HPLC测定血浆中双氯芬酸钠的血药浓度,计算药动学参数及相对生物利用度。结果 18名受试者单次口服100 mg双氯芬酸钠缓释片受试制剂或参比制剂后的主要药动学参数AUC0→16、AUC0→∞、tmax、ρmax分别为(2 591.6±705.8)和(2 588.8±772.0)ng·h·m L^(-1)、(2 896.4±839.7)和(2 700.3±806.1)ng·h·m L^(-1)、(4.6±0.7)和(4.4±0.9)h、(1 332.8±912.5)和(1 325.7±706.3)ng·m L^(-1)。受试制剂对参比制剂的相对生物利用度为(102.4±15.1)%。结论2D-HPLC结合捕集柱技术测定人血浆中双氯芬酸钠浓度简单、快速、专属性高,高脂饮食后单次口服双氯芬酸钠缓释片受试制剂和参比制剂生物等效。 OBJECTIVE To establish a method for determination of diclofenac sodium in human plasma under high-fat meal condition using two-dimensional liquid chromatography( 2D-HPLC) coupled with trapping column,and to evaluate the bioequivalence and the bioavailability of diclofenac sodium sustain-released tablets in healthy volunteers. METHODS Under fed state,eighteen healthy male volunteers were divided into two groups by an open,randomized two period crossover design with a single dose of diclofenac sodium sustain-released tablets. The plasma concentrations were determined by 2D-HPLC method,and calculated pharmacokinetic parameters and bioavailability. RESULTS The main pharmacokinetic parameters of test and reference preparations after a single dose were:AUC0→16was( 2 591. 6 ± 705. 8) and( 2 588. 8 ± 772. 0) ng·h·m L^-1; AUC0→∞was( 2 896. 4 ± 839. 7) and( 2 700. 3 ± 806. 1)ng·h·m L^-1; tmaxwas( 4. 6 ± 0. 7) and( 4. 4 ± 0. 9) h; ρmaxwas( 1 332. 8 ± 912. 5) and( 1 325. 7 ± 706. 3) ng·m L^-1,respectively. The relative bioavailability of test preparation in single dose was( 102. 4 ± 15. 1) %. CONCLUSION The 2D-HPLC method coupled with trapping column is a simple,rapid and specific for determination of diclofenac sodium in human plasma. The results of statistical analysis indicate that the two preparations are bioequivalent in healthy volunteers with a single dose under high-fat fed condition.
